The Ultimate Guide to Find a Job as an Immigrant in Australia

Many individuals choose to relocate to Australia due to its appealing features, such as a robust economy, high standard of living, and inclusive society.

Nevertheless, as an immigrant, securing employment in Australia may pose a significant challenge. To assist you in this process, we have created a comprehensive guide that covers everything you should know about finding a job as an immigrant in Australia.

Why Australia is a Popular Destination for Immigrants

Australia is a thriving and advanced nation that provides exceptional healthcare, education, and a superior standard of living. It is an inclusive country that accepts migrants from every corner of the world.

Additionally, the Australian government offers numerous resources and services to support immigrants in adjusting to Australian culture and obtaining employment.

Understanding the Australian Job Market

Prior to commencing your job search, it’s crucial to comprehend the employment landscape in Australia. The Australian job market offers a broad spectrum of job opportunities across various industries such as healthcare, education, technology, and others.

Nevertheless, the job market can be inconsistent based on the region and the industry, which is why it’s necessary to conduct thorough research on the job market in the region where you plan to reside.

Preparing Your Resume and Cover Letter for the Australian Job Market

The format of resumes and cover letters in Australia deviates from that of other countries, and it is essential to customize them to the Australian job market.

Furthermore, it is crucial to emphasize your skills and experience in a manner that pertains to the job you are applying for. Various online resources are available to assist you in comprehending the Australian format of resumes and cover letters.

Tips for Searching for a job as an Immigrant

To increase your chances of landing a job as an immigrant in Australia, there are various tactics you can employ. Among them, networking and establishing connections in Australia are crucial.

Participating in industry events or joining professional organizations can help you meet individuals in your field and obtain information about job openings. Furthermore, utilizing online job search resources such as job boards and career websites can be advantageous.

Resources and Organizations that help Immigrants Find Jobs

In Australia, numerous organizations provide resources and services to assist immigrants in locating employment opportunities. The government of Australia offers various support services such as language training, employment support, and aid with credential recognition.

Furthermore, numerous non-profit organizations and community groups provide job search assistance, networking opportunities, and additional resources to aid job seekers.

To sum up, the process of securing a job as an immigrant in Australia can be a difficult one. However, with adequate preparation and resources, it is achievable.

To increase your chances of finding a job that aligns with your skills and experience, you need to comprehend the Australian job market, customize your resume and cover letter, create a network and establish connections, and make use of available resources and organizations.
